Weather to remain dry till November 22 : MeT

After fresh snowfall in the higher reaches of Jammu and Kashmir in the last 24 hours, the Met office on Thursday forecast improvement in the weather conditions.

“Weather is likely to improve in Jammu and Kashmir from today. We are expecting dry weather till November 21,” a Met official said.

He said that the night’s lowest temperature in Srinagar was 3.3, tourist destination Pahalgam recorded minus 3.0 and minus 4.0 in Gulmarg.

At minus 6.8 degrees Celsius Kargil was the coldest town in the state, and Leh at minus 2.8.

Jammu city recorded 9.5, Katra 8.8, Batote 3.8, Banihal 1.8 and Udhampur was at 6.5 Celsius.
